Job Title: Maintenance Technician III
Location: Morristown, NJ
Contract Period: 05/27/2024 to 02/27/2025
Shift schedule: 2nd shift - 2:00 PM to 10:30 PM
Description:
The Senior Industrial Maintenance Mechanic is responsible for supporting manufacturing by executing on a preventative maintenance program that is compliant with our ISO 9001 QMS requirements.
The Maintenance Technician works with both internal and external resources to resolve equipment failures to ensure that down time is limited and equipment is performing as intended.
This role will also collaborate with various functional areas to identify and improve equipment and/or processes.
Responsibilities:
Conduct preventative maintenance on all machines and equipments
Troubleshoot and finds permanent solutions to reocurring equipment issues
Maintains and performs lock out / tag out
Conducts monthly inspection of eye wash center, fire extinguisher, and housekeeping audits
Will be required to place orders for machine parts and tools
Maintains and repairs the facility’s structure, equipment, grounds, including plumbing, electrical, and HVAC
Electrical systems, including lighting, circuits, and equipment
Water supply, drains, pipes and appliances
Pneumatic air supply, including air compressor
Material handling equipment, such as lift trucks and racking
Office furniture and office partition systems
Performs other duties as assigned
Qualifications:
Minimum Requirements:
High School or equivalent
Preferred Requirements:
2-4 years work experience
Key Skills and Competencies:
HVAC systems experience
Ability to perform pipefitting work on water, gas and pneumatic systems
Ability to locate and install new plant equipment, including all electrical, pipe fitting, rigging, and millwright work
Ability to use power tools and hand tools to perform mechanical installations
Ability to wear required safety equipment
Ability to troubleshoot equipment using diagrams and blueprints and repair electrical, hydraulic and pneumatic mechanical systems
Ability to work independently on projects
